One of the paintings being discussed in an online talk (Wed, 21 Jun 2023, 17:30 – 18:00) with the founder of Contemporary British Painting and the Priseman Seabrook Collections, Robert Priseman, will be one of my portraits of Christine Keeler: ‘Christine Keeler and her cat’ (2017).

“Art Unlocked is an online event series from Art UK in collaboration with Bloomberg Philanthropies. Each week, different museum and gallery curators and directors from across the UK will deliver a 30-minute talk on selected works from their collection.

For our latest talk, join Art UK and Robert Priseman, artist and writer, for an exciting exploration of six notable works from this collection on 21st June 2023, 5:30pm. In this talk, discover how The Priseman Seabrook Collections have always featured more female than male artists.
